Easing Skin Irritation From Nail Treatment
Nail care products can sometimes cause skin irritation, redness, or even allergic reactions. This can happen due to ingredients like formaldehyde, toluene, or dibutyl phthalate often found in polishes and removers. If you experience any discomfort, it's important to cease using the product immediately. Utilize a gentle moisturizer or aloe vera gel to ease the irritation. For prevent future problems, opt for nail care products that are fragrance-free and hypoallergenic.

Handling Nail Care Induced Skin Reactions
Skin irritations to nail care procedures can be common. These situations often involve redness, irritation, and minor puffiness. Pinpointing the cause of your reaction is crucial for meaningful treatment.
- Contact a dermatologist or nail technician if you encounter persistent or intense skin reactions.
- Refrain from nail care products that feature strong chemicals like formaldehyde, toluene, and dibutyl phthalate.
- Select for mild nail care products created for delicate skin.
Keeping your nails and nearby skin clean can help reduce reactions. Always scrub your hands thoroughly before and after nail care sessions.

Choosing Nail Supplements That Won't Irritate Your Skin
Seeking stronger, healthier nails? Nail supplements can be a great option, but it's crucial to choose brands that won't aggravate your sensitive skin. Always start by investigating the ingredients and scanning for common allergens like nuts or soy. Opt for supplements with biotin, which are known to boost nail growth. If you have a history of skin sensitivities, consider consulting a dermatologist before trying any new supplement.
It's also important to use your supplements as directed by the company. Remember, consistency is key! It may take several months to see noticeable results in your nail health.
